Dan Holmes

Supervising Podiatrist (Redcliffe)

Bachelor of Health Science (Podiatry) M.A.Pod.A (Qld), BScApp (HMS) (Hons)

 

Dan joined the team of Podiatrists at my FootDr in 2009. His time was initially spent caring for patients at the Camp Hill and Shailer Park Centres. In January 2011 Dan took on the challenge of developing the Redcliffe branch of my FootDr which is located at the Redcliffe Dolphins Health Precinct.

He graduated with first class honors from Queensland University Technology in 2007. Prior to studying podiatry, Dan completed an Exercise Science degree through the school of Human Movement studies at the University of Queensland giving him an extensive knowledge of the human body and how movement and exercise can lead to pain and overuse injuries.

Dan is an active member the Australian Podiatry Association (Qld) and the Sports Podiatry Queensland Group attending meetings and conferences regularly. He enjoys staying up to date with advances in research so that he can provide the latest treatment options to his patients.

He has a passion for all aspects of podiatry, especially in the prevention and treatment of musculoskeletal overuse injuries in the general population. He particularly enjoys keeping his patients active and able to participate in their particular sport or exercise.

Dan enjoys being active. He enjoys training for and participating in Triathlon. Away from work he has an interest in amateur photography, fishing and social touch football.
